Plant-based inks derive from vegetables or other plant sources, including soy, algae, and corn. They reduce petroleum dependence, emit fewer VOCs (volatile organic compounds) known to cause climate change, and are biodegradable. These characteristics contribute to an overall lessened carbon footprint, making plant-based pens excellent alternatives to conventional writing instruments.
The creation of vegetable oil-based inks is a sophisticated chemical process that involves oxidizing plants’ fatty acids. The oxidized acids then combine with resin to form a sticky ink that adheres well to paper. Plant-based ink has specific advantages over petroleum-derived ink. It’s naturally thicker and less likely to bleed through paper, resulting in a crisper, more smoother writing experience.

However, despite the plant-based ink pen’s numerous benefits, certain challenges hinder its widespread adoption. The first is the challenge of cost. While prices are expected to drop as production scales and demand grows, plant-based inks are currently more expensive than their traditional counterparts. The second is that of perception. Many consumers equate sustainability with a compromise in quality, a myth that companies need to debunk for plant-based ink pens to become mainstream.
